Documentation
¶
Index ¶
- type AffiliationClient
- type Auth0ClientProvider
- type AuthClientProvider
- type ESClientProvider
- func (_m *ESClientProvider) Add(index string, documentID string, body []byte) ([]byte, error)
- func (_m *ESClientProvider) Bulk(body []byte) ([]byte, error)
- func (_m *ESClientProvider) BulkInsert(data []elastic.BulkData) ([]byte, error)
- func (_m *ESClientProvider) CreateIndex(index string, body []byte) ([]byte, error)
- func (_m *ESClientProvider) DelayOfCreateIndex(ex func(string, []byte) ([]byte, error), uin uint, du time.Duration, ...) error
- func (_m *ESClientProvider) Get(index string, query map[string]interface{}, result interface{}) error
- func (_m *ESClientProvider) GetStat(index string, field string, aggType string, ...) (time.Time, error)
- type HTTPClientProvider
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type AffiliationClient ¶
AffiliationClient is an autogenerated mock type for the AffiliationClient type
func (*AffiliationClient) AddIdentity ¶
func (_m *AffiliationClient) AddIdentity(identity *affiliation.Identity) bool
AddIdentity provides a mock function with given fields: identity
func (*AffiliationClient) GetIdentityByUser ¶
func (_m *AffiliationClient) GetIdentityByUser(key string, value string) (*affiliation.AffIdentity, error)
GetIdentityByUser provides a mock function with given fields: key, value
type Auth0ClientProvider ¶
Auth0ClientProvider is an autogenerated mock type for the Auth0ClientProvider type
func (*Auth0ClientProvider) GetToken ¶
func (_m *Auth0ClientProvider) GetToken() (string, error)
GetToken provides a mock function with given fields:
type AuthClientProvider ¶
AuthClientProvider is an autogenerated mock type for the AuthClientProvider type
type ESClientProvider ¶
ESClientProvider is an autogenerated mock type for the ESClientProvider type
func (*ESClientProvider) Add ¶
Add provides a mock function with given fields: index, documentID, body
func (*ESClientProvider) Bulk ¶
func (_m *ESClientProvider) Bulk(body []byte) ([]byte, error)
Bulk provides a mock function with given fields: body
func (*ESClientProvider) BulkInsert ¶
func (_m *ESClientProvider) BulkInsert(data []elastic.BulkData) ([]byte, error)
BulkInsert provides a mock function with given fields: data
func (*ESClientProvider) CreateIndex ¶
func (_m *ESClientProvider) CreateIndex(index string, body []byte) ([]byte, error)
CreateIndex provides a mock function with given fields: index, body
func (*ESClientProvider) DelayOfCreateIndex ¶
func (_m *ESClientProvider) DelayOfCreateIndex(ex func(string, []byte) ([]byte, error), uin uint, du time.Duration, index string, data []byte) error
DelayOfCreateIndex provides a mock function with given fields: ex, uin, du, index, data
func (*ESClientProvider) Get ¶
func (_m *ESClientProvider) Get(index string, query map[string]interface{}, result interface{}) error
Get provides a mock function with given fields: index, query, result
func (*ESClientProvider) GetStat ¶
func (_m *ESClientProvider) GetStat(index string, field string, aggType string, mustConditions []map[string]interface{}, mustNotConditions []map[string]interface{}) (time.Time, error)
GetStat provides a mock function with given fields: index, field, aggType, mustConditions, mustNotConditions
type HTTPClientProvider ¶
HTTPClientProvider is an autogenerated mock type for the HTTPClientProvider type